Travis Hunter's rookie year is over after Jaguars star has season-ending surgery

1 hour ago 2

The Jacksonville Jaguars won't have star cornerback and wide receiver Travis Hunter for the remainder of the 2025 campaign.

According to NFL Network's Ian Rapoport, Hunter had season-ending surgery to repair an LCL injury and is expected to be able to resume football activities in six months.

"Sources: Jaguars star CB/WR Travis Hunter underwent season-ending knee surgery, with eyes set on 2026. It was an LCL repair. He’s expected to return within 6 months to full football activities," Rapoport reported.
